ECI Launches ECINET KYC Module to Empower Voters Ahead of 2026 Assembly Elections and Bye-Polls.

 

New Delhi:

 

In a significant step toward enhancing electoral transparency and voter awareness, the Election Commission of India has urged citizens to make use of its newly integrated “Know Your Candidates (KYC)” module available on the ECINET platform.

The initiative comes as India prepares for the General Elections to Legislative Assemblies in Assam, Kerala, Puducherry, Tamil Nadu, and West Bengal, along with bye-elections in eight constituencies across multiple states.

Key Election Updates

According to the ECI, a total of 1,955 candidates are contesting in the upcoming elections for Assam, Kerala, and Puducherry, as well as bye-polls in select constituencies. Voting for these regions is scheduled for April 9, 2026.

Meanwhile, the nomination process has commenced for Tamil Nadu and the first two phases of West Bengal elections. The last date for withdrawal of candidature is:

April 9, 2026 for Tamil Nadu and West Bengal (Phase I)

April 13, 2026 for West Bengal (Phase II)

ECINET: A Unified Electoral Platform

The ECINET platform, described as the world’s largest electoral service interface, consolidates over 40 applications and portals developed by the Election Commission into a single digital ecosystem.

Through ECINET, voters can:

Register as voters and search electoral rolls

Track application status

Download e-EPIC (digital voter ID)

Connect with election officials or book calls with Booth Level Officers (BLOs)

Access polling trends and lodge grievances

“Know Your Candidates” Module

A standout feature of ECINET is the KYC module, which enables voters to access detailed candidate information, including:

Criminal antecedents

Assets and liabilities

Educational qualifications

Verified social media accounts

Users can also download the complete Form 26 affidavit submitted by candidates, ensuring access to verified and comprehensive disclosures.

Promoting Transparent and Inclusive Elections

The platform also integrates tools such as:

cVIGIL, allowing citizens to report violations of the Model Code of Conduct

Saksham, designed to facilitate accessible electoral participation for persons with disabilities

The ECI emphasized that ECINET aims to provide a single-window, real-time information and grievance redressal system, reinforcing its commitment to free, fair, and transparent elections.
